S A F E T Y I N F O R M A T I O N
TO BE REPAIRED ONLY BY TRAINED SERVICE PERSONNEL.
Read the Manual: Before using your espresso machine for the first time, carefully read the user manual.
It will contain specific instructions, safety tips, and cleaning guidelines.

Electrical Safety: Ensure your machine's plug is compatible with the electrical outlet's voltage. Never use
an extension cord or a damaged power cord.
Grounding: Ensure the espresso machine is properly grounded to prevent electric shock.
Cord Safety: Keep cords away from wet areas and do not let them hang over counters to prevent tripping
hazards, risk of fire, and electric shock.
Water Safety: Use only filtered and softened water in your espresso machine. Unsoftened water will
decompose dissolvable minerals and turn to limescale after boiling. The limescale will reduce the machine’s
thermal eciency and machine’s lifetime.

Hot Surfaces: Avoid touching hot surfaces during and immediately after use. Use appropriate protective
gear when necessary. The steam wand, hot water wand, and brewing group can reach very hot temperatures.
Use caution while operating.
Cleaning and Maintenance: Regularly clean and maintain the espresso machine according to the instructions
to ensure safe and hygienic operation.
Chemical Usage: If using cleaning chemicals, follow the guidelines for safe handling and storage.
